Output 59fc31f8d50eefdd9cf6fcda40816b45a3029fedc903575555ad1060fc52727e:12

value
8400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bdb9b7e77a1033dc9a7faa6e58e921bf8de99ce OP_EQUAL
address
3ESWvoDpNoGZNUxuQWKsVj3h1npNRPLJSL
transaction
59fc31f8d50eefdd9cf6fcda40816b45a3029fedc903575555ad1060fc52727e
spent
true